Zamazenta @ Assault Vest
Ability: Dauntless Shield
EVs: 252 Atk / 4 Def / 252 Spe
Jolly Nature
- Close Combat
- Stone Edge
- Crunch / Ice Fang
- Heavy Slam

Lele expects to outspeed and OHKO Zamazenta, and often attempts to revenge kill it with its strong STABs
With Assault Vest, Zamazenta miraculously takes any hit from Lele and easily KOs it back with Heavy Slam. This set also serves to soft check Volcarona, Kyurem, and can surprise Hatterene, Mega Diancie, Clefable, and Iron Valiant.


252 SpA Tapu Lele Psyshock vs. +1 0 HP / 0 Def Zamazenta in Psychic Terrain: 204-240 (62.7 - 73.8%) -- guaranteed 2HKO
252 SpA Tapu Lele Psychic vs. 0 HP / 4 SpD Assault Vest Zamazenta in Psychic Terrain: 228-270 (70.1 - 83%) -- guaranteed 2HKO

252 Atk Zamazenta Heavy Slam (120 BP) vs. 0 HP / 0 Def Tapu Lele: 314-370 (111.7 - 131.6%) -- guaranteed OHKO

Cycle 24: Kyurem
:sv/kyurem:
Kyurem @ Heavy-Duty Boots
Ability: Pressure
Tera Type: Dragon
EVs: 56 HP / 200 SpA / 252 Spe
Timid Nature
IVs: 0 Atk
- Freeze-Dry
- Earth Power
- Substitute
- Roost

Having access to a great typing as well as respectable bulk, Kyurem makes itself a very threating pokemon in the metagame. It's Freeze-Dry + Earth Power combination is very unwallable in the current state of the metagame, with common defensive pokemon being Alomomola, Gliscor, Zapdos, Ferrothorn, etc. Due to this, Kyurem finds itself as a respectable choice in the builder capable of dismantling entire teams.

:sv/gyarados:
Gyarados @ Rockium Z
Ability: Moxie
EVs: 252 Atk / 4 SpD / 252 Spe
Adamant Nature
- Dragon Dance
- Stone Edge
- Waterfall
- Earthquake

Unfortunate doesn't begin to describe the fate of this Kyurem.
Dragon Dance on the switchin, and then kill it with Stone Edge.
+1 252+ Atk Gyarados Stone Edge (100 BP) vs. 56 HP / 0 Def Kyurem: 382-450 (94.3 - 111.1%) -- 62.5% chance to OHKO
Alternatively, you can actually land the move by using up the Z Crystal.
+1 252+ Atk Gyarados Continental Crush (180 BP) vs. 56 HP / 0 Def Kyurem: 684-806 (168.8 - 199%) -- guaranteed OHKO
Also useful for the birds.

Cycle 25: Great Tusk

:sv/great tusk:

Boasting high defence and attack stats as well as a colourful move pool, Great Tusk functions as one of the tiers best hazard removal options, being able to effectively remove hazards and threaten teams with its strong STAB. Headlong Rush and Close Combat both have few reliable switchins, and what switches in against them often gets sniped by Tusks incredible coverage, being vulnerable to Ice Spinner, Supercell Slam and Head Smash.
